커널 컴파일 후에 부팅 에러입니다.
글쓴이: eckaiar / 작성시간: 금, 2003/03/07 - 5:22오후
레드햇 8.0을 사용하고 2.4.18-24.8.0 에서 2.4.18-26-8.0 으로
RPM으로 설치한 후에 커널소스로부터 ntfs 옵션을 추가하고 재 컴파일
하였습니다. 모듈도 다시 컴파일 하였는데 모듈디렉토리 명이
/lib/modules/2.4.18-26.8.0custom
으로 생성이 되더군요
에러 메세지는
/lib/jdb.o : kernel-module version mismatch
/lib/jdb.o was compiled for kernel version 2.4.18-26.8.0
while this kernel is version 2.4.18-26.8.0custom
이라고 나옵니다.
이 문제를 어떻게 하면 해결이 될까요...?
아 그리고 /boot/modules-info-2.x.x-xx 라는 파일은 어떻게 생성을
하는건지도 궁금합니다.
Forums:
커널 모듈 버전 에러는 지금처럼 같은 커널에 약간에 패치가 추가된
커널 모듈 버전 에러는
지금처럼 같은 커널에 약간에 패치가 추가된 상태 에서는 그냥 단순히
커널 모듈 컴파일 할때 version.h 에 정의되 있는 UTS_RELEASE 값을
현재 사용하는 커널 버전과 맞게 하고 컴파일 하면 될겁니다.
from saibi
댓글 달기